Hi everyone,

 

I downloaded and started to use this component Power Apps iFrame Component - Power Platform Community (microsoft.com)(thank you April and Yash Agarwal!) to embed iFrame in my canvas app. It works fine, with some VS changes it resizes and works properly. The problem comes with the source, here are some attempts:

 

SharePoint as a source, it works fine:

A web ("https://www.gazzetta.it/")

Another web, this one doesn't work ("https://www.google.com/")

Last one, doesn't work either, it's an SAC, SAP Analytics Cloud link (cloud). All permissions are granted since I can see the content directly via browser:

As you can guess, my real goal is to embed the last one in the canvas app. Why does this happen? Why does it happen in a website like www.google.com? Is there a solution/workaround for this?

    Many websites, Google included, prevent you from rendering their content in an IFrame so you can't 'steal' their content and put it on your page.

    Does that mean there is no workaround for this? I mean, seems a little bit silly to be able to access information (SAC) via any web browser and at the same time to be forbidden to see the same information using a viewer…

    There is no reasonable workaround to this. You could create your own site that pulls the content as though in a normal browser window, scrapes the HTML, removes the DENY or SAME-ORIGIN parameters, and re-presents it as a page on a different URL, but that is pretty shady and definitely not what the site owner wants you to do.
